MEMORANDUM OPINION

BENNETT, District Judge.

The Board of Education of Frederick County ("FCPS") has brought this action under the Individuals with Disabilities Education Act ("IDEA"), 20 U.S.C. §§ 1400 — 1487, against IS, a minor, and her parents, Steven and Kelli Summers (the "Parents").
